First of all, a sin is only a sin if you intended to make that sin, knowing what you were doing, which can hardly apply to your recent misfortune, least of all when you were a child. Innama al a3malou bin-nyiate : the deeds require intention. Be it a good deed or a bad deed.

So rest assured, there is nothing for you to repent from.

And second, please keep in mind that God is just and fair! He would not punish a child for eating because he was hungry! Or, indeed, for anything else. Until he reaches puberty.

  • As you say, it's all about the intention. It's also good to mention (even though it's out of topic) that if a person for instance is in an island where he cannot find any food but pork, he would be allowed to eat that to survive. And if he refuses to eat it in that situation and he then dies of hunger it is likely that it will be counted as a sin because we are responsible of ourselves.
